Re: [ee4j-pmc] Committer Election for Mark Swatosh on Eclipse Parsson has started

Greetings Dmitry and the EE4J PMC

Per my earlier note, contributions to other open source projects is not a suitable demonstration of reputation for a committer election.

The open soruce rules of engagement described in the Eclipse Foundation Development Process focus on what an individual has done, not what they will do.

As before, if there is some factor that is preventing this candidate from building reputation within the project directly, please connect with the EMO and PMC for assistance.

A Committer election for Mark Swatosh on project Eclipse Parsson
(ee4j.parsson) was started by Dmitry Kornilov with this criteria:

Mark became a committer on Jakarta JSON Processing earlier this year and has
already begun contributing to the upcoming release. His work includes tasks
needed for the next milestone, such as reviewing and merging the Security
Manager removal and coordinating the rename of the master branch to main.
While Mark has not yet contributed directly to Eclipse Parsson, he supports
it in Open Liberty as the default JSON-P provider and is interested in
helping maintain it going forward.
